A man was attacked by three teenagers who pushed him to the floor and stole his mobile phone in a 'robbery incident' near Weston-super-Mare, according to police.

The incident happened in the car park of Worle Parkway train station at around 10.50pm on July 14.

The victim suffered scratches and bruises in the attack, and police are appealing for anyone with information to come forward.

A spokesman for Avon and Somerset Police said: "The victim was approached by three teenagers and pushed to the floor. They then took his mobile phone.

"One of the suspects – believed to be aged between 18-20 years was described as being of slim build with short blonde hair and wearing a light coloured top.

"We’re keen to hear from anyone who was in the area at the time of the incident who may have seen anything which could help our enquiries."

Anyone with information should contact police on 101 and quote reference number 5219160813.
